The national chart of South Korea, known as The Circle Chart (formerly Gaon), is designed to serve as the South Korean equivalent of Oricon in Japan and Billboard in the United States. Below are the rankings from March 30 to April 5:

Circle Chart National Digital Singles Ranking:

G-Dragon ft. Anderson .Paak - "TOO BAD" secured the top spot with 17,007,313 Points. Zo Zazz - "Don't You Know" followed closely behind with 16,045,145 Points. Jennie with "like JENNIE" claimed the third spot with 15,206,317 Points. Hwang Karam's "I am Firefly" and WOODZ's "Drowning" took the fourth and fifth positions, respectively. aespa's "Whiplash" landed at number six. G-Dragon ft. Taeyang & Daesung's "HOME SWEET HOME" and IVE's "REBEL HEART" were ranked seventh and eighth. Closing the top ten were BOYNEXTDOOR with "I LOVE YOU" and Rose x Bruno Mars with "APT." with 11,051,327 Points and 10,798,953 Points, respectively.

Circle Chart National Physical Albums Ranking:

The Boyz's 'Unexpected' took the lead with 233,935 albums sold. xikers with 'HOUSE OF TRICKY : SPUR' and NiziU's 'LOVE LINE' secured second and third place with 127,025 albums and 124,503 albums sold, respectively. Remaining albums in the top five included CLOSE YOUR EYES's 'ETERNALT' (119,354 albums) and 'ETERNALT (POCA)' (61,969 albums). Other albums making the top ten were xikers' 'HOUSE OF TRICKY : SPUR (POCA)', ENHYPEN's 'ROMANCE : UNTOLD', TEMPEST's 'RE: Full of Youth', Jennie's 'Ruby', and ARTMS' ' (Cosmo)'.

Top 10 songs sung at Karaoke:

The top spots in the karaoke rankings were claimed by Zo Zazz's "Don't You Know", WOODZ's "Drowning", and Hwang Karam's "I am Firefly". Other songs featured in the karaoke top ten were Buzz's "My Love (And)", Changsub's "Heavenly Fate", izi's "Emergency Room", DAY6's "HAPPY", Byun Jin Sub's "To a Lady", Buzz's "You Don't Know Man", and The Nuts' "Love Fool".

These rankings are sourced from The Circle Chart.
